Message on behalf of TIER: Update 14 March

The UK Government has announced they will remove the remaining COVID-19 international travel restrictions for all passengers from 4am Friday 18 March.

This means:

  • From 4am 18 March no-one entering UK will need to take tests or complete a passenger locator form
  • Remaining managed hotel quarantine capacity will be fully stood down from the end of March, making the UK one of the first major economies to end all COVID-19 international travel rules
  • Contingency plans to be put in place to manage any future variants of concern (VoCs)
  • People will continue to be able to access their vaccine and recovery records through the NHS COVID Pass to use when travelling overseas.
